WTB/Trade Firebird 305/V6 - 5spd

I don't really need too - but I can seem to get the idea of having a winter f-body out of my mind :P

I've only driven RWD so far in the winter - it was a mustang and I enjoyed it far more than driving my laser and hardly touched the laser.

This year I can't do that - my bird already has some rust, bad floors, and no heat.

I just figured I'd see if anyone has just some old firebird that simply runs/drives like she should. She doesn't have to be pretty or built or anything. All I'd ask is it have heat and not just a big rust box - of couse I don't care about a patch and stuff here and a rust hole or two - I just dont wan't something where like the whole fender is gone too rust!

I have a buddy whose fun car is his 383 S10 - and his DD year-round is his 305 TBI Trans AM he bought for $700 - and it works great for him.

So anyway - enough of that.

What I'd primarily like.

Any firebird - I'd also consider a camaro.
Preferably with a 305 5speed. Also would take a v6 - 350 really to me just isnt neccessary at all.
Must have heat that works good.
Would prefer a hardtop.
Needs no immediate maintenance or repair - is a solid running/driving car.

I honestly am not really interested in any automatics - the thing that to me makes winter driving so much easier in a rwd was having my mustang be a 5speed.

Prefer to stay under $1,200
I also could work out a trade for my laser if anyone's interested.

It's a 1992 1.8L Plymouth Laser 5 speed - bone stock. Decent stereo / great heat / ac needs charged / passenger window doesnt go down (currently taped up - would probably be an easy fix - they are crankems I just didnt feel like it). Sunroof / not much rust - a patch behind the passenger door and thats it. Has a fair share of scratches / key mark on the side. Some scrapes on the hood. All new rotors/breaks/calipers & rebuilt clutch. Have all receipts. Leaks a bit of oil. Has some lifter tick so I've ran Synthetic Mobil 1 to keep it quiet.

If I were to sell it I'd want like $800 out of it. 115k miles on it.

I have no immediate pictures of it - it's basically just an overall reliable DD that gets 30mpg.

Anyway - if you have something that sounds like what I'd like let me know.

It's no big deal if I can't find anything - I'd just rather be driving a third-gen around than my laser :P
